Great breakdown! Dumb question! When you use closeup diopters like this, is the focus fixed at the minimum distance only or can you still shift the focus further away from the minimal focusing distance?
@TheMinistryFilmworksEST20182 жыл бұрын
Not a dumb question at all. No. It is not fixed. You can shift focus, but it is limited by just a few feet away from minimum focus.
